How to Make (One Bowl) Lemon Chantilly Cake
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ious (One Bowl) Lemon Chantilly Cake:
Step 1: Preheat Your Oven
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our an eight-inch round cake pan so our cake won’t stick like that last piece of tape on a stubborn gift.
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ients
In a large mixing bowl, combine all-purpose fl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t. Whisk them together until they’re well blended—like old friends reunited after years apart.
Step 3: Add Wet Ingredients
Add in eggs, melted unsalted butter, vanilla extract, lemon juice, and zest into your dry mixture. Using an electric mixer or whisking by hand (if you’re feeling particularly strong), mix until just combined—don’t overdo it; we want lightness here!
Step 4: Pour and Bake
Pour your batter into the prepared pan and smooth out the top with a spatula. Bake for about 25-30 minutes or until golden brown and a toothpick inserted comes out clean—just like checking if your kids are actually doing their homework.
Step 5: Create That Heavenly Cream
While the cake cools down—patience is key!—whip heavy cream using an electric mixer until soft peaks form. Add sugar and continue whipping until stiff peaks form; this will be your luxurious topping.
Step 6: Assemble Your Masterpiece
Once cooled completely, slice your cake in half horizontally if you fancy layers. Spread that whipped cream generously between layers and across the top! Garnish with extra lemon zest or slices because we eat with our eyes first!

One Bowl Lemon Chantilly Cake
Ingredients
Method
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ease an 8-inch round cake pan.
- In a large mixing b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t until blended.
- Add eggs, melted butter, vanilla extract, lemon juice, and zest to the dry ingredients. Mix until just combined; avoid over-mixing.
-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top. Bake for 25-30 minutes or until golden brown and a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
- While the cake cools, whip heavy cream until soft peaks form. Gradually add sugar and continue whipping until stiff peaks form.
- Once cooled completely, slice the cake in half horizontally if desired. Spread whipped cream between layers and on top; garnish with lemon zest.
